Market Cap: $3.286T -3.820%
Volume(24h): $127.8977B -4.110%
Fear & Greed Index:

61 - Greed

  • Market Cap: $3.286T -3.820%
  • Volume(24h): $127.8977B -4.110%
  • Fear & Greed Index:
  • Market Cap: $3.286T -3.820%
Cryptos
Topics
Cryptospedia
News
CryptosTopics
Videos
Top Cryptospedia

Select Language

Select Language

Select Currency

Cryptos
Topics
Cryptospedia
News
CryptosTopics
Videos

What is the difference between USDT TRC20 and ERC20? Detailed comparative analysis

USDT exists in two main versions—ERC20 on Ethereum and TRC20 on TRON—each with distinct transaction costs, speeds, and compatibility for different crypto use cases.

Jun 12, 2025 at 08:15 pm

Understanding the Basics of USDT

USDT (Tether) is one of the most widely used stablecoins in the cryptocurrency market. It is designed to maintain a 1:1 peg with the U.S. dollar, offering traders and investors a way to hold fiat value in digital form without being exposed to the volatility of other cryptocurrencies like Bitcoin or Ethereum.

However, not all USDT tokens are created equal, as they can be issued on different blockchain protocols. The two most common versions are USDT TRC20 and USDT ERC20, each built on separate networks — TRON and Ethereum, respectively. Understanding these differences is crucial for anyone involved in crypto transactions.

What Is USDT ERC20?

USDT ERC20 refers to the version of Tether that operates on the Ethereum blockchain using the ERC-20 token standard. This standard allows for the creation of fungible tokens that can interact seamlessly with decentralized applications (dApps), smart contracts, and exchanges that support Ethereum-based assets.

Key features of USDT ERC20 include:

  • Operates on the Ethereum network
  • Requires ETH for gas fees
  • Higher transaction fees compared to TRC20
  • Widely accepted across major exchanges and wallets

This version has been around longer and is considered more established in the crypto ecosystem. Many DeFi platforms rely on ERC-20 tokens, making this version particularly useful for users engaging in decentralized finance activities.

What Is USDT TRC20?

USDT TRC20 is the version of Tether built on the TRON blockchain using the TRC-20 token standard. TRON is known for its high throughput and low transaction costs, which makes it an attractive option for users looking to minimize fees when transferring funds.

Key features of USDT TRC20 include:

  • Operates on the TRON network
  • Requires TRX or bandwidth for transaction fees
  • Much lower transfer fees than ERC20
  • Faster confirmation times

TRC20 was introduced later than ERC20 but has gained popularity due to its cost-efficiency, especially among traders who frequently move large volumes of USDT between wallets or exchanges.

Technical Differences Between TRC20 and ERC20

The technical distinctions between USDT TRC20 and ERC20 stem from their underlying blockchains:

  • Blockchain Protocol: ERC20 uses Ethereum; TRC20 uses TRON.
  • Transaction Speed: TRC20 transactions are generally faster due to TRON’s higher block production rate.
  • Gas Fees: ERC20 requires ETH for gas, which can be expensive during network congestion. TRC20 requires TRX or bandwidth, which is significantly cheaper.
  • Smart Contract Compatibility: ERC20 tokens are compatible with Ethereum-based dApps and smart contracts, while TRC20 tokens are not.
  • Address Format: Addresses for ERC20 and TRC20 are different. Sending USDT to the wrong address type may result in permanent loss of funds.

These differences make each version suitable for specific use cases. Users must verify which network their receiving wallet or exchange supports before initiating transfers.

Use Cases and Practical Considerations

Choosing between USDT TRC20 and ERC20 depends largely on the intended use case:

  • For DeFi Participation: If you plan to engage with DeFi protocols like Aave, Uniswap, or Compound, then ERC20 is necessary because most DeFi platforms are built on Ethereum.
  • For Cost-Efficient Transfers: If you're moving large amounts of USDT between wallets or exchanges and want to avoid high fees, TRC20 is preferable.
  • Exchange Support: Some exchanges only support one version. Always check which network your exchange or wallet accepts before sending funds.
  • Security and Network Congestion: While Ethereum is more secure due to its larger hash power and decentralization, TRON offers better scalability in terms of speed and cost.

Misusing the network can lead to irreversible fund loss, so users should always double-check the recipient's address and ensure compatibility.

How to Choose Between TRC20 and ERC20

Selecting the appropriate version involves evaluating several factors:

  • Intended Use: Are you planning to trade, stake, or transfer?
  • Fees: Do you prioritize low-cost transfers or are you okay paying higher fees for Ethereum's broader adoption?
  • Wallet Compatibility: Does your wallet support both TRC20 and ERC20? Popular wallets like Trust Wallet and TokenPocket allow switching between both standards.
  • Receiving Address Type: Always confirm the address type with the recipient or platform before initiating a transfer.

Many platforms now offer options to choose between TRC20 and ERC20 during deposit or withdrawal. Choosing the correct one ensures safe and successful transactions.


Frequently Asked Questions (FAQs)

Q: Can I convert USDT TRC20 to USDT ERC20 directly in my wallet?

A: Most wallets do not support direct conversion between TRC20 and ERC20. You typically need to use a centralized exchange that supports both networks, deposit the TRC20 USDT, and withdraw as ERC20 USDT.

Q: Why do some exchanges charge different fees for TRC20 and ERC20 withdrawals?

A: Because of the differing network costs, exchanges adjust their withdrawal fees accordingly. TRC20 usually has lower fees due to the TRON network's efficiency, while ERC20 fees fluctuate based on Ethereum network congestion.

Q: What happens if I send TRC20 USDT to an ERC20 address?

A: Sending TRC20 USDT to an ERC20 address will likely result in permanent loss of funds, as the two networks are incompatible. Always confirm the receiving address supports the same network.

Q: How can I tell if my USDT is TRC20 or ERC20?

A: You can check the transaction details on a blockchain explorer. For example, use etherscan.io for ERC20 and tronscan.org for TRC20. The transaction will show whether it's on the Ethereum or TRON network.

Disclaimer:info@kdj.com

The information provided is not trading advice. kdj.com does not assume any responsibility for any investments made based on the information provided in this article. Cryptocurrencies are highly volatile and it is highly recommended that you invest with caution after thorough research!

If you believe that the content used on this website infringes your copyright, please contact us immediately (info@kdj.com) and we will delete it promptly.

Related knowledge

How to customize USDT TRC20 mining fees? Flexible adjustment tutorial

How to customize USDT TRC20 mining fees? Flexible adjustment tutorial

Jun 13,2025 at 01:42am

Understanding USDT TRC20 Mining FeesMining fees on the TRON (TRC20) network are essential for processing transactions. Unlike Bitcoin or Ethereum, where miners directly validate transactions, TRON uses a delegated proof-of-stake (DPoS) mechanism. However, users still need to pay bandwidth and energy fees, which are collectively referred to as 'mining fe...

What to do if USDT TRC20 transfers are congested? Speed ​​up trading skills

What to do if USDT TRC20 transfers are congested? Speed ​​up trading skills

Jun 13,2025 at 09:56am

Understanding USDT TRC20 Transfer CongestionWhen transferring USDT TRC20, users may occasionally experience delays or congestion. This typically occurs due to network overload on the TRON blockchain, which hosts the TRC20 version of Tether. Unlike the ERC20 variant (which runs on Ethereum), TRC20 transactions are generally faster and cheaper, but during...

The relationship between USDT TRC20 and TRON chain: technical background analysis

The relationship between USDT TRC20 and TRON chain: technical background analysis

Jun 12,2025 at 01:28pm

What is USDT TRC20?USDT TRC20 refers to the Tether (USDT) token issued on the TRON blockchain using the TRC-20 standard. Unlike the more commonly known ERC-20 version of USDT (which runs on Ethereum), the TRC-20 variant leverages the TRON network's infrastructure for faster and cheaper transactions. The emergence of this version came as part of Tether’s...

How to monitor large USDT TRC20 transfers? Tracking tool recommendation

How to monitor large USDT TRC20 transfers? Tracking tool recommendation

Jun 12,2025 at 06:49pm

Understanding USDT TRC20 TransfersTether (USDT) is one of the most widely used stablecoins in the cryptocurrency ecosystem. It exists on multiple blockchains, including TRON (TRC20). The TRC20 version of USDT operates on the TRON network and offers faster transaction speeds and lower fees compared to its ERC-20 counterpart on Ethereum. When discussing l...

What is the minimum amount for USDT TRC20 transfers? Restriction description

What is the minimum amount for USDT TRC20 transfers? Restriction description

Jun 12,2025 at 03:56am

Understanding USDT TRC20 Transfer MechanismTether (USDT) is one of the most widely used stablecoins in the cryptocurrency ecosystem. It operates on multiple blockchain networks, including TRON (TRC20). The TRC20 protocol offers faster and cheaper transactions compared to other blockchains like Ethereum (ERC20). However, users often inquire about the min...

How to create USDT TRC20 addresses in batches? Efficient management method

How to create USDT TRC20 addresses in batches? Efficient management method

Jun 13,2025 at 07:56pm

Understanding USDT TRC20 AddressesUSDT (Tether) is a stablecoin pegged to the U.S. dollar and operates on multiple blockchain protocols, including TRON (TRC20). A TRC20 address is a unique identifier used for sending and receiving USDT on the TRON network. These addresses are essential for users who transact frequently or manage large volumes of digital...

How to customize USDT TRC20 mining fees? Flexible adjustment tutorial

How to customize USDT TRC20 mining fees? Flexible adjustment tutorial

Jun 13,2025 at 01:42am

Understanding USDT TRC20 Mining FeesMining fees on the TRON (TRC20) network are essential for processing transactions. Unlike Bitcoin or Ethereum, where miners directly validate transactions, TRON uses a delegated proof-of-stake (DPoS) mechanism. However, users still need to pay bandwidth and energy fees, which are collectively referred to as 'mining fe...

What to do if USDT TRC20 transfers are congested? Speed ​​up trading skills

What to do if USDT TRC20 transfers are congested? Speed ​​up trading skills

Jun 13,2025 at 09:56am

Understanding USDT TRC20 Transfer CongestionWhen transferring USDT TRC20, users may occasionally experience delays or congestion. This typically occurs due to network overload on the TRON blockchain, which hosts the TRC20 version of Tether. Unlike the ERC20 variant (which runs on Ethereum), TRC20 transactions are generally faster and cheaper, but during...

The relationship between USDT TRC20 and TRON chain: technical background analysis

The relationship between USDT TRC20 and TRON chain: technical background analysis

Jun 12,2025 at 01:28pm

What is USDT TRC20?USDT TRC20 refers to the Tether (USDT) token issued on the TRON blockchain using the TRC-20 standard. Unlike the more commonly known ERC-20 version of USDT (which runs on Ethereum), the TRC-20 variant leverages the TRON network's infrastructure for faster and cheaper transactions. The emergence of this version came as part of Tether’s...

How to monitor large USDT TRC20 transfers? Tracking tool recommendation

How to monitor large USDT TRC20 transfers? Tracking tool recommendation

Jun 12,2025 at 06:49pm

Understanding USDT TRC20 TransfersTether (USDT) is one of the most widely used stablecoins in the cryptocurrency ecosystem. It exists on multiple blockchains, including TRON (TRC20). The TRC20 version of USDT operates on the TRON network and offers faster transaction speeds and lower fees compared to its ERC-20 counterpart on Ethereum. When discussing l...

What is the minimum amount for USDT TRC20 transfers? Restriction description

What is the minimum amount for USDT TRC20 transfers? Restriction description

Jun 12,2025 at 03:56am

Understanding USDT TRC20 Transfer MechanismTether (USDT) is one of the most widely used stablecoins in the cryptocurrency ecosystem. It operates on multiple blockchain networks, including TRON (TRC20). The TRC20 protocol offers faster and cheaper transactions compared to other blockchains like Ethereum (ERC20). However, users often inquire about the min...

How to create USDT TRC20 addresses in batches? Efficient management method

How to create USDT TRC20 addresses in batches? Efficient management method

Jun 13,2025 at 07:56pm

Understanding USDT TRC20 AddressesUSDT (Tether) is a stablecoin pegged to the U.S. dollar and operates on multiple blockchain protocols, including TRON (TRC20). A TRC20 address is a unique identifier used for sending and receiving USDT on the TRON network. These addresses are essential for users who transact frequently or manage large volumes of digital...

See all articles

User not found or password invalid

Your input is correct